ZIP 55756 has notably lower household income than the US average, with a median household income of $55,625. Population has held roughly steady since 2024. 17%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her, below the national rate of 36%. Median home value is $225,000. With a median age of 48.8, the population is older than the US median of 38.9. Among the 11 ZIP codes in Pine County, 55756 ranks 10th by median household income.
